Duped Poem by Jhane Reyes

Duped



In the midst of somber night
The brilliant sky seized by the cloud
Ruined the reverie and bright insight
Burst into tears and shout out loud

Darkness surrounded then rain drop fell
Shrilling thunder rang like a bell
Piercing lightning brought a deafening yell
Numb with fear and truly unwell

Stranded in an empty and dreary field
There’s nowhere to run and nothing to shield
Slowly bend the knees almost to yield
No more dreams to shape and build

Sense the kisses of chilly breeze
That makes the whole body freeze
Who can give a comfort and caress?
Uphold to get out this kind of mess
